01 — Clubhouse arrival
The drive and set-down at Castle Royle
Bath Road and Knowl Hill are kept in the destination because the Reading postal address does not place the club in the town centre. The chauffeur enters the signed club drive and uses the clubhouse forecourt where the club directs for passenger and bag unloading.
The booking records the exact home, hotel or Heathrow collection, the host or organiser, the requested clubhouse arrival and one travelling mobile. A chauffeur assists with the declared golf bags, then clears the active forecourt after every passenger and item has been handed over.


02 — The car during play
Retained chauffeur or return collection for Castle Royle
When the car is retained, any lunch or meeting movement outside the club must be named; otherwise the booking sets a separate return collection window. A retained car is agreed for a defined itinerary and waiting arrangement; a return collection is booked as a later movement with its own pickup window. Neither option assumes that the vehicle can remain on the clubhouse forecourt during play.
For a guest day, society day or corporate programme, the host should supply the registration, first-tee or meal time that matters to transport. Tournament visitors should add the named event, ticket or pass and any access instruction received for that date. The chauffeur follows the club's live direction at the property.

06 — Road planning
Heathrow, Berkshire and London journeys to Castle Royle
From Heathrow, the routed planning figure is 20.1 miles and about 38 minutes. Reading is 7.8 miles and about 32 minutes, while Wokingham is 8.2 miles and about 20 minutes. Central London is 33.6 miles and about 80 minutes.
These road figures support scheduling for the named centres; the confirmed booking uses the complete addresses and requested arrival. Loading time also matters: golf bags are long, rigid items, and shoes, trolleys, cases or presentation material must be counted with them before FCET confirms the fleet class and journey cost.
